This is the problem I have with it. Based on my experience as a Deputy, the number of properties that are not inspected is significant. Last year, we paid €153 million to landlords, many of whom provide substandard accommodation. Examples include no heating, damp and windows that do not open in clear breach of safety regulations and legislation. Is the Department comfortable knowing that we are giving public moneys to rogue landlords who do not comply with the law and who are putting citizens' lives at risk?
